[发明专利]一种用户点击行为识别方法、服务器及系统有效
| 申请号: | 201510945717.8 | 申请日: | 2015-12-16 |
| 公开(公告)号: | CN105577764B | 公开(公告)日: | 2017-06-23 |
| 发明(设计)人: | 窦伊男;刘军;刘文博;冯韬略;马镝;眭志 | 申请(专利权)人: | 北京浩瀚深度信息技术股份有限公司 |
| 主分类号: | H04L29/08 | 分类号: | H04L29/08 |
| 代理公司: | 北京志霖恒远知识产权代理事务所(普通合伙)11435 | 代理人: | 孟阿妮,郭栋梁 |
| 地址: | 100142 北京市*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 用户 点击 行为 识别 方法 服务器 系统 | ||
技术领域
本公开一般涉及互联网点击行为领域,尤其涉及一种用户点击行为识别方法、服务器及系统。
背景技术
现有技术中,用户点击行为识别方法包括:
1、服务器在网络中获取用户上网日志,用户上网日志中包括主机(Host)字段和统一资源标识符(Uniform Resource Identifier,URI)字段;
2、服务器将Host和URI拼接为统一资源定位符(Uniform Resoure Locator,URL),并使用爬虫技术在网络中爬取URL;
3、服务器分析爬取回来的URL数据,如果爬取回来的URL数据满足预置条件,则认为爬取回来的URL为用户点击行为,即,爬取回来的URL可以被用户点击。如果爬取回来的URL数据不满足预置条件,则认为爬取回来的URL是非用户点击行为。
现有技术中的用户点击行为识别方法,当分析爬取回来的URL数据时,如果预置条件过于苛刻,将导致用户点击行为被漏判为非用户点击行为。如果预置条件过于松懈,将导致非用户点击行为被误判为用户点击行为。
发明内容
鉴于现有技术中的上述缺陷或不足,期望提供一种用户点击行为识别方法、服务器及系统,能够精确、实时地识别用户点击行为,避免漏判、误判用户点击行为。
第一方面,本发明实施例提供了一种用户点击行为识别方法,包括:
接收客户端在网络中发送的第一(HyperText Transfer Protocol,HTTP)获取(GET)报文;
基于所述第一HTTP GET报文的信息,发送HTTP伪造报文至所述客户端,所述HTTP GET报文的信息包括当前页面URL;
当接收到所述客户端发送的HTTP反馈报文时,将所述当前页面URL添加至用户点击行为识别数据库,其中,所述HTTP反馈报文基于所述HTTP伪造报文的控制。
上述方案中,所述HTTP反馈报文基于所述HTTP伪造报文的控制包括:
所述HTTP伪造报文中的JavaScript代码驱使所述客户端判断所述当前页面URL是否为用户可点击的URL;
当所述当前页面URL是所述用户可点击的URL时,所述HTTP伪造报文中的JavaScript代码驱使所述客户端发送所述HTTP反馈报文。
上述方案中,所述HTTP伪造报文和所述HTTP反馈报文包括所述当前页面URL。
第二方面,本发明实施例还提供了一种用户点击行为识别方法,包括:
客户端在网络中发送第一HTTP GET报文;
所述客户端接收HTTP伪造报文,所述HTTP伪造报文基于所述第一HTTP GET报文的信息;
基于所述HTTP伪造报文的信息,所述客户端发送HTTP反馈报文。
上述方案中,所述基于所述HTTP伪造报文的信息,所述客户端发送HTTP反馈报文包括:
根据所述HTTP伪造报文中的JavaScript代码,所述客户端判断当前页面URL是否为用户可点击的URL,所述HTTP GET报文的信息包括所述当前页面URL;
当所述当前页面URL是所述用户可点击的URL时,所述客户端发送所述HTTP反馈报文。
上述方案中,所述方法还包括:
所述客户端在网络中发送第二HTTP GET报文。
第三方面,本发明实施例还提供了一种用户点击行为识别服务器,包括:
接收报文模块,用于接收客户端在网络中发送的第一HTTP GET报文;
发送报文模块,用于基于所述第一HTTP GET报文的信息,发送HTTP伪造报文至所述客户端,所述HTTP GET报文的信息包括当前页面URL;
数据库添加模块,用于当接收到所述客户端发送的HTTP反馈报文时,将所述当前页面URL添加至用户点击行为识别数据库,其中,所述HTTP反馈报文基于所述HTTP伪造报文的控制。
上述方案中,所述HTTP反馈报文基于所述HTTP伪造报文的控制包括:
所述HTTP伪造报文中的JavaScript代码驱使所述客户端判断所述当前页面URL是否为用户可点击的URL;
当所述当前页面URL是所述用户可点击的URL时,所述HTTP伪造报文中的JavaScript代码驱使所述客户端发送所述HTTP反馈报文。
第四方面,本发明实施例还提供了一种用户点击行为识别系统,包括第三方面所述的用户点击行为识别服务器和客户端,还包括网页服务器,其中,
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京浩瀚深度信息技术股份有限公司,未经北京浩瀚深度信息技术股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510945717.8/2.html,转载请声明来源钻瓜专利网。





